Our Best Ideas for Lasagna

Lasagna is one of our favorite pasta dishes. It’s perfect for feeding a big crowd and a hit at potlucks. But most people reserve it for a weekend cooking project or Sunday dinner since it can be time-consuming to construct. When the craving hits midweek, we’ve got you covered. This easy lasagna recipe has everything we love (tender pasta, creamy ricotta and a rich tomato sauce) but it comes together in under an hour thanks to no-boil lasagna noodles and store-bought marinara. We zhuzh up the sauce with a glug of balsamic vinegar and a good swirl of butter, then a simple mix of ricotta, mozzarella and Parmesan brings it all together. Bake it for a half hour and voila! A family-friendly weeknight dinner that everyone will love.

The Best Lasagna

We created this classic lasagna with a homemade beef ragu. Simmered gently on the stovetop, the sauce develops a meaty richness while letting the brightness of the tomatoes shine through. The ricotta filling is mixed with nutty Parmesan to add flavor and to temper the sharpness of the garlic. We worked hard to get the right balance of ricotta and tomato sauce in the layers of this traditional lasagna, since each element has its own voice. Our recipe uses less mozzarella than many other versions – we prefer the creaminess of ricotta over the stringiness of melted mozzarella. Look for shorter lasagna noodles at the store – you won't need to cut them when assembling the final dish.

Roasted Cauliflower Lasagna

Cauliflower is the star in this healthy lasagna, appearing in two roles-once when it's blended into the ricotta cheese filling for texture, and a second time when it's roasted and used in place of the traditional meatballs or sausage. Sweet red bell pepper adds complexity to the tomato sauce and balances the richness of the cheeses.
